2025 Aston Martin Vanquish fuel consumption
2 versions rated. Official figures from the Australian Government’s Green Vehicle Guide.
Fuel use, combined
13.8 L/100km
lower is better
Cost to run a year
$3,883
at 14,000km
CO₂ from the exhaust
314 g/km
per kilometre
Uses 82% more fuel than the typical 2025 car, which averaged 7.6 L/100km.
Every 2025 Aston Martin Vanquish version
| Version | Engine | Fuel use | City | Highway | Cost/year | CO₂ |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| V12 Coupe Steel Exhaust Coupe Auto | 5.2L 12cyl Turbo Petrol 95RON | 13.8 | 21.3 | 9.4 | $3,883 | 314 Worse than average |
| V12 Coupe Titanium Exhaust Coupe Auto | 5.2L 12cyl Turbo Petrol 95RON | 13.8 | 21.3 | 9.4 | $3,883 | 314 Worse than average |
